Market Growth Projections
The Global Shrink Disc Market Industry is projected to experience substantial growth in the coming years. The market is anticipated to reach 1.92 USD Billion in 2024 and is expected to grow to 3.46 USD Billion by 2035. This growth trajectory suggests a compound annual growth rate of 5.5% from 2025 to 2035. Such projections indicate a robust demand for shrink discs across various sectors, driven by technological advancements, increasing automation, and the growing emphasis on precision engineering. The market's expansion reflects the evolving needs of industries and the potential for innovation within the Global Shrink Disc Market Industry.
Growth in Renewable Energy Sector
The Global Shrink Disc Market Industry is significantly influenced by the growth of the renewable energy sector. As the world shifts towards sustainable energy solutions, the demand for efficient power transmission systems increases. Shrink discs are utilized in wind turbines and solar energy systems, where reliable torque transmission is crucial. This trend is expected to drive the market, as investments in renewable energy continue to rise globally. The market is projected to reach 3.46 USD Billion by 2035, indicating the potential of the Global Shrink Disc Market Industry to capitalize on the expanding renewable energy landscape.
